When we are relaxed, calm and positive the brain will processes sound more efficiently. Our hearing is deeply connected to brain function. When we are stressed, uptight, anxious or fatigued it interferes with the brain’s ability to process sounds properly…especially in challenging environments like noisy restaurants. On the other hand, when your endorphin levels are elevated the brain can actually help you to filter unwanted background noise to interpret speech better.
Thus; if you can hear better and socialize better you will be emotionally better. Healthier and happier. People with untreated hearing loss often experience social withdrawal and this in turn may result in a loss of joyful interactions that would trigger endorphin release. If this continues then it will create a vicious cycle where both your mood and hearing perception will decline.
